Requirements
- 3–5 years of hands-on experience using Marketo in marketing or campaign operations.
- Demonstrated experience building, testing, and deploying email marketing campaigns.
- Experience supporting webinar, event, or virtual event campaigns.
- Familiarity with web content management systems and ability to update web pages.
- Strong understanding of campaign operations, audience segmentation, lead management, and tracking.
- Exceptional attention to detail and a disciplined approach to quality assurance.
- Ability to manage multiple campaigns, deadlines, and stakeholder requests simultaneously.
- Strong written and verbal communication skills.
- Ability to work cross-functionally with marketing, sales, and events teams.
- Working knowledge of CRM systems, preferably Salesforce.
- Marketo certification or equivalent demonstrated expertise.
- Experience with webinar platforms such as Zoom Webinars or Goldcast.
- Basic knowledge of HTML and CSS.
Responsibilities
- Build, test, deploy, and optimize email campaigns and nurture programs in Marketo.
- Develop and execute marketing automation workflows for demand generation and ABM efforts.
- Collaborate with teams to integrate Marketo with Salesforce and ensure data flow.
- Create and test landing pages, email templates, and forms within Marketo.
- Analyze and report on campaign performance metrics to improve ROI.
- Maintain marketing databases to ensure data accuracy and compliance with privacy regulations.
- Support webinar and event execution, including registration, attendee tracking, and reporting.
- Perform comprehensive quality assurance on campaign assets and tracking parameters.
- Document best practices for processes and provide training to team members.
